Cobb Mediation, LLC Is Now The Center for Legal Solutions, Inc.
Cobb Mediation, LLC is now The Center for Legal Solutions, Inc., a non-profit corporation.
The Center for Legal Solutions, Inc. will carry on the services of Cobb Mediation, LLC, including mediation, arbitration, training and meeting hosting for professionals.
Changing names and converting to a non-profit organization were difficult decisions which we took after much consideration. Ultimately, these changes were made to better equip us to help our clients resolve disputes in a fair and efficient manner.
Although we are based in Cobb County, our clients reside all over Metro Atlanta. We don't want to give the false impression that we favor Cobb residents who want help resolving a dispute they have with a resident of Fulton, Gwinnett or any other area. Our services are not limited to cases pending in Cobb courts, we serve all courts, including federal courts.
Mediation will continue to be a key service, but we also provide arbitration services, training and meeting hosting services for professionals. As our organization and industry matures, we continue to offer new, innovative services such as hybrid mediation-arbitration, case evaluation services and discovery auditing services. We also support a variety of research projects aimed at publishing articles to contribute to our field. Simply put, we are more than just a mediation service.
Our goal in providing dispute resolution services has always been and will continue to be helping individuals and business resolve disputes fairly and afficiently. Though we need to charge clients for services we provide in order to stay in business, maximizing profit has never been our goal. We have actually found litigation to be far more financially rewarding than dispute resolution, but we enjoy the variety of cases we encounter as well as the satisfaction of helping resolve conflict.
